This book offers a critical account of the historical evolution of
mountaineering and its relation to the phenomenon of tourism,
providing an overview of recent developments linked to the
diversification, commodification and commercialisation of
mountaineering activity. Mountaineering, broadly defined as hiking,
trekking and climbing, is now a mass phenomenon, with continually
growing numbers of trekkers, climbers and religious tourists hiking
in mountain regions. Increasing visitor numbers require the current
policies to be updated. The environments around high-mountain areas
and their local resident communities, until recently cut off from
civilisation, are sensitive to outside influences and have been
abruptly exposed to the impact of mountaineering and related
activities. This is the first book to disentangle overlapping terms
and definitions related to mountaineering tourism. It identifies
the key terms and turning points in mountaineering tourism and
discusses the impacts of mountaineering tourism from an
environmental, socio-cultural and personal perspective and
identifies current tourism management policies. Finally, this book
provides a continuum between the past and future of mountaineering
tourism and aims to provide policy suggestions for sustainable
management of fragile mountain regions. This will be of great
interest to upper-level students and academics of tourism, as well
as industry representatives and policymakers with an interest in
adventure tourism and mountaineering.
